    I guess for now I am going to stick with Verizon until the Cingular/AT&T merger is complete and I can compare networks at that point. For now though, I need a new phone that I will have to buy outright as I am not due on my present contract and I don't want to sign another.

    I need tri band. Around here in NYC & vacinity all digital is fine but if you look on the map, Vermont and New Hampshire are almost entirely analog and I did travel there not too long ago where my phone went into analog.

    My broken dead phone is the LG4400B. I was pretty happy with it until it broke. I am using my old v60i which is ok except for its habit of cutting off my voice whenever it feels like (even though the connection seems otherwise ok).

    My choices then are few. The A670 is all digital. The A650 is triband but has no outside display. I don't really want another v60. My choices then seem to be the V710 - new, expensive, maybe buggy, the CDM8600 - how good is this phone and how loud is the ringer, or buy another 4400B.

    Any suggestions will be greatly appreciated.

    I just picked up the a670, in the last year with my VX4400, I only went into analog once for a 2 mile stretch roaming in Michigan, other than that I have not gone into analog in any of my travels, so I felt it was time to go all digital. The a670 has a nice solid feel, good RF, nice screen, good volume.

    I live in NH and I switched to Verizon. I have encountered no Analog as of yet. From what I understand, the chances of encountering Analog in NH are slim, but it is possible. When I am roaming on Unicel I get great digital coverage. I also know that areas around Conway and North Conway are digital as well. I can't tell you about Vermont though.
